Who's in? 2017 NCAA baseball super regional matchups are set
The 2017 NCAA baseball tournament began last Thursday, and by Monday the field had narrowed from 64 teams to 27. Now, it's down to 16, and the matchups for next weekend's super regionals are set.
The super regionals will pit regional tournament winners in a best-of-three format, with the eight winners then advancing to the College World Series, set for June 17-28 in Omaha, Nebraska.
Here are the teams that advanced to the NCAA baseball super regionals by winning their respective regional tournaments.
NCAA baseball super regional matchups
* Oregon State (Corvallis Regional) vs. Vanderbilt (Clemson Regional)
* Long Beach State (Long Beach Regional) vs. Cal State Fullerton (Stanford Regional)
* Sam Houston State (Lubbock Regional) vs. Florida State (Tallahassee Regional)
* Mississippi State (Hattiesburg Regional) vs. LSU (Baton Rouge Regional)
* Davidson (Chapel Hill Regional) vs. Texas A&M (Houston Regional)
* Kentucky (Lexington Regional) vs. Louisville (Louisville Regional)
* TCU (Fort Worth Regional) vs. Missouri State (Fayetteville Regional)
* Wake Forest (Winston Salem Regional) vs. Florida (Gainesville Regional)
